CO Catalyst
Catalytic Combustion Corporation designs, engineers, and manufactures Oxidation Catalysts for Natural Gas Turbines and Heat Recovery Steam Generators.
Conventional CO Oxidation Catalyst:
- Catalyst inlet temperatures >700° F
- Pipeline quality natural gas fueled turbines
Sulfur-Resistant:
- Catalyst inlet temperatures <700° F
- Variable composition natural gas or dual fueled turbines.

Metallic Substrates Engineered to Boost Performance
Features stacked foil layers of micro-corrugated foils
- Herringbone foil pattern induces faster mass transfer yielding higher performance compared to straight patterned foils
- High heat transfer and low thermal inertia
- High resistance against thermal and mechanical shocks
- Cell densities from 100 to 320 cpsi are available
- Flexible flow depths are available
- 100% stainless steel frame construction, easy to integrate into ductwork
